Vijayapura: People live in fear after experiencing serial earthquakes

Vijayapura: The district has experienced a series of five to six earthquake tremors in the past three days leaving the public scared. In a bid to calm the nerves, the district administration has decided to request the government for a study of the recurring phenomenon.

From Saturday nigh onwards, local residents reported having felt repeated mild tremors in the Ukkali village of Basavanbagewadi taluk and Vijayapura city. They said this has occurred 5 to 6 six times in the past 3 days alone.

Locals say they are scared to live inside the homes as they feel the house walls shaking and things keep falling.

In the meantime, officials of the revenue department visited the village of Ukkali hit by the mild earthquake and collected information from the locals.

The district administration has decided to request the state government to send a team of geological experts to conduct a study on seismic activity. District Deputy Commissioner Dr Vijayamahantesh B Danammanavar said that he will write a letter to the government on Tuesday.
